CIC bioGUNE (www.cicbiogune.es), recognized with the Severo Ochoa Excellence Accreditation (2023-2026), is a research center in biosciences located in Bilbao (Spain), where fundamental research goes hand in hand with oriented and applied perspectives. It offers an international, multidisciplinary scientific environment, hosting over 200 researchers working on chemical biology, cancer, genomics, biophysics, immunology, and many more. CIC bioGUNE is also equipped with state-of-the-art facilities for metabolomics, proteomics, genomics, structural biology (CryoEM, X-Ray, 800 MHz and 1 GHz NMR, computing cluster), and animal facility.
Fifteen FPI contracts, funded by the AEI (State Agency for Research, Spain) are open for applications. The positions will hold 4 years contract, social security, and health insurance.
We welcome applications from motivated young scientists who wish to get their PhD degree in an international scientific environment in one of our 19 laboratories, carrying out cutting-edge research in the frontiers between chemistry, biology, and biomedicine within a highly collaborative environment. More than 80 doctoral candidates are currently developing their PhD Thesis with us. Candidates should hold a degree in Biology, Biochemistry, Biotechnology, Chemistry, Pharmacy, Medicine, or related topic. They should have completed their MsC degree at the time of incorporation (expected summer 2023).
